WhatsApp to allow users to link to their social media profiles

As WhatsApp continues to evolve, it is now testing a new feature that will allow users to link their Instagram profiles directly to their WhatsApp accounts.

This feature, currently available in the latest beta version of WhatsApp for iOS, introduces a dedicated section in the Account settings where users can add links to their social media profiles.

According to reports, the new section will be accessible from WhatsApp's profile settings, allowing users to add links to platforms such as Instagram. While the beta version only supports Instagram links, future updates may include options for linking other Meta-owned platforms like Facebook and Threads.

Once added, the social media links will appear alongside a user's name, phone number, and "About" section. The feature will be optional, and users who prefer not to display social media links can choose not to add any. WhatsApp will also provide enhanced control over the visibility of the links, similar to the privacy settings available for profile pictures.

Business accounts on WhatsApp already have the option to display social media links after completing an authentication process. However, regular accounts do not currently require authentication to add links. WhatsApp may introduce an authentication step for personal accounts before the official release to prevent misuse, such as impersonation.
